Why Most Content Marketing Strategies Fail (And How To Fix Them)

Nearly 80% of blogs fail within the first 18 months. Why?

Most businesses start blogging thinking it’s simple: write a few posts, wait for leads, and boom—growth. But successful blogging is a long-term game with moving parts.

Here’s what usually goes wrong:

1. No Content Strategy

You’re publishing without knowing why or who you’re writing for. That’s like launching an ad with no audience.

💡 Pro Tip: Use tools like Google Analytics and Semrush to map audience interests and keyword opportunity before writing a single word.

2. Poor Content Quality

Google’s algorithm now prioritizes experience, expertise, authority, and trust (E-E-A-T). Fluffy, generic content? It won’t rank—or convert.

3. Inconsistent Posting

Publishing randomly kills your SEO momentum. Blogs that post 16+ times/month get 3.5X more traffic, according to HubSpot.

4. No SEO Optimization

Skipping keyword research, technical structure, and on-page SEO is like throwing your content into a black hole.

Step 2: Automate Keyword Research

Forget guessing topics.

Using data-backed tools like Ahrefs or ContentShake AI lets you quickly find low-competition, high-search, buyer-intent keywords — perfect for experts and beginners alike.

Start by searching a base topic (e.g., “email automation for coaches”), and look for long-tail keywords under KD 30 (keyword difficulty). These are easier to rank for and usually have higher conversion rates.

👉 Quick Data: Over 90% of content online gets zero Google traffic (Ahrefs). Keyword research is your way out of the noise.

Step 4: Use Smart SEO Tools for On-Page Optimization

Don’t stuff keywords. Instead:

  • Use Surfer SEO to score and optimize your posts
  • Keep headings clear (H1, H2, etc.)
  • Add relevant internal links
  • Use RankMath or Yoast for real-time meta tag help

Google wants clear organization. Clean posts = higher rankings.

Step 6: Track and Improve with Analytics

Use Google Analytics, Search Console, and BlogAutomationEmpire’s dashboard to watch for:

  • Which blogs get the most views
  • Bounce rates (keep under 60%)
  • Keyword rankings
  • Top CTA clicks

Tweak and re-optimize based on real data. Growth multiplies over time—especially when your best content keeps getting seen.

FAQs: How to Scale Content Marketing Without Hiring a Huge Team

How do I rank in Google without a content team?

Use AI tools like ContentShake AI or BlogAutomationEmpire.com, which streamline keyword research, blog writing, and on-page SEO. Consistent, optimized content brings rankings—no team needed.

What kind of content should I focus on?

Start with value-first, search-focused blog posts. Find long-tail, low-competition keywords your audience is already Googling. Structure content around helpful answers.

How many blog posts should I publish per month?

Aim for 10–16 SEO-optimized blog posts monthly. Use automation to stay consistent. Remember: quality trumps quantity, but consistency compounds.

Can blog automation hurt SEO?

No—if used right. Automating repetitive tasks like publishing, social sharing, and keyword research accelerates growth. Just make sure your content remains human-first, not robotic junk.
